Abstract

Vertically aligned Mn-ZnO whiskers were grown on sapphire substrate by a thermal chemical vapour deposition method. X-ray diffraction measurements indicate that samples are high-quality single crystals and c-axis oriented. Raman and XPS analyses revealed that Mn was incorporated into the ZnO lattice. Room temperature T c ferromagnetism was observed. These Mn-ZnO whiskers may find their potential applications in spintronic field.
